The Importance of Temporary Fencing in Construction Projects


Construction sites are dynamic environments that require stringent safety measures to protect workers, equipment, and the general public. One of the most vital components of site security is the use of temporary fencing. Temporary fences are essential for maintaining safety, securing perimeters, and ensuring compliance with local regulations. This article explores the significance of temporary fencing in construction, the various types available, and the role of temporary fence suppliers in the industry.


Why Temporary Fencing is Crucial


1. Safety and Security One of the primary functions of temporary fencing is to create a secure barrier around construction sites. This helps prevent unauthorized access, reducing the risk of accidents and injuries. It keeps curious pedestrians and potential trespassers at bay, ensuring that only personnel authorized to be on site can enter. Construction sites often contain hazardous materials, heavy machinery, and deep excavations, all of which pose risks if not properly secured.


2. Complying with Regulations Many local governments have specific requirements for construction site fencing to enhance safety and minimize disruption to the surrounding community. Failure to comply with these regulations can result in fines and project delays. Temporary fence suppliers play a crucial role in ensuring that construction companies select the right types of fences that adhere to local laws and guidelines.


3. Protection of Assets Construction projects usually involve significant investments in equipment and materials. Temporary fencing helps protect these assets from theft and vandalism. By establishing a visible barrier, construction companies can deter potential thieves, thereby reducing the likelihood of costly losses and delays.


4. Site Organization A well-defined area marked by temporary fencing aids in organizing the construction site. This organization is not only beneficial for the workforce but also helps in maintaining efficient workflows. It delineates the construction zone from pedestrian pathways, ensuring that movement around the site remains orderly and minimizing disruptions to the surrounding area.

- Chain-Link Fencing One of the most common types of temporary fencing, chain-link fences are robust and provide a clear visual barrier while maintaining visibility. They are easy to install and can be tailored to fit various site layouts.


- Mesh Fencing For sites that require a more visually appealing option, mesh fencing can provide security while allowing for some visibility. This type is often used in urban areas where aesthetics may be a concern.


- Panel Fencing Portable panel fencing can be quickly set up and removed, making it a versatile option for temporary needs. It is often used for short-term projects, such as festivals or events, but can also serve construction sites.


- Bamboo Fencing An environmentally friendly alternative, bamboo fencing is lightweight and easy to install. This type of fencing is particularly attractive to businesses looking to maintain a sustainable image.


The Role of Temporary Fence Suppliers


Temporary fence suppliers are essential partners for construction companies. They provide a wide range of fencing options and ensure that the materials meet safety and durability standards. These suppliers also offer services such as fence installation and removal, ensuring that the process is hassle-free for construction managers.


In addition, reputable suppliers can advise on the best type of fencing for specific site conditions, helping to choose options that offer the right balance of security, visibility, and compliance. They can also provide insights into local regulations and best practices, ensuring that construction projects proceed smoothly and safely.
